Major Responsibilities and Duties:
Maintain a positive learning environment and respond to the individual needs of the students.
- Implement effective lessons in the absence of the regular Instructor.
- Ensure that district policies are observed during all activities.
- Create a safe classroom environment that is conducive to learning.
- Keep all children in the classroom under supervision at all times.
- Be familiar with fire exits, fire drill procedures, severe storm and tornado warning procedures. Review notes for the day, take attendance and follow the lesson plans of the teacher.
- Maintain confidentiality as defined by the Family Educational Rights and Privacy Act (FERPA).
- Demonstrate the ability to adapt to circumstances. Exhibit good judgment and use appropriate language or behavior while on assignment.
- Report for duty 15 minutes early and remain on duty for the entire assignment, including planning time of the teacher.
- Must commit to work a minimum of 40 days for the 2023-2024 school year
- Abide by state statutes, school board policies and regulations.
- Take all necessary and reasonable precautions to protect students, equipment, materials, and facilities.
- Maintains accurate, complete, and correct records as required by law, district policy and administrative regulation.
- Leave detailed notes for teacher on any issues experienced during the day.
- Other duties as assigned by the Principal, or the Substitute Office
